hey whats up I transferred from paint ball to here. I wanted something more "realistic" so here I be. Oh im 28 (I know old to start playin) I love sniping "one shot one kill" that seems to be the best role for me. I already have a full body ghillie suit but I need a good sniper rifle.

any suggestions.... I was looking at a vsr-10 I would prefer a bolt action. But whats a good brand any help would be greatly appreciated

Welcome, we need as many new faces as possible! Airsoft is a little different than paintball, yes more realistic in looks as well as rate of fire. Most guns shooting 500-800 rounds per min. As far as doing the sniper thing, just rent a gun for a game or two and decide if that's the role you want to pursue. Most stock sniper rifles don't shoot any harder than a normal AEG. So compare a gun that shoots 600 rpm(rounds per min) vs a bolt action. Just fruit for thought.

best advice is to borrow or rent an AEG and game before you buy any sniper. Full auto comes in more handy then shooting crazy hard but not often.

Camo and concealment play a huge role in airsoft and you can play a recon role forsure.
